Opinion: the town could not work without volunteers

The newly elected Mayor of Newtown, Cllr Mike Childs, praises the work of volunteers in Newtown in his first article for All About Newtown.

By Cllr Mike Childs
Mayor of Newtown & Llanllwchaiarn


We moved to Newtown at Christmas 1987.

Since then, I have seen positive changes, such as the improvements to the green spaces, the bye-pass, investments by international companies in local factories, the redevelopment of Broad street, Union St community garden, the new bridges and new events like the food festival, celebration of Newtown, the outdoor festival, canal triathlon, 10K run etc.

On the negative side, the Town Centre shopping has declined along with the market, leaving too many empty buildings on the high street.  

I have been on the Town Council for 7 years, the last two as Deputy Mayor. One of the key things that you learn on the Council is that Newtown would not work without volunteers. This may be something high profile like the return of the Newtown Carnival or the person who quietly picks up litter without asking.

The known amount of voluntary work is staggering and there is lots that we don’t know about.

The Town Councilors are part of this army of volunteers.  They are doing their part in improving the life of our residents.

The other lesson you learn is that you can only get things done by working with others. All the positive changes have been done in partnership with other groups.  Getting and distributing funding is one of the key things that the council does.

As the new Mayor, I hope to continue the work of the Town Council, building on the lessons that we have learnt.
